![]() ![]() Before you upgrade, remember to check Mojave compatibility for everything installed on or connected to your computer. Check both your hardware and software.For example, have a complete system backup that you know how to restore. ![]() If you use your Mac to run a business or another activity where you can’t afford to lose productivity, do not upgrade to Mojave until you’ve made plans to fully recover your previous configuration if things don’t work out. Those principles remain true for the macOS 10.14 Mojave upgrade: There are principles that apply to almost any system upgrade, whether it’s for Macs, Windows PCs, or mobile devices.
